Using decision tools
The third step is to use decision tools to evaluate the component options for the applicable domains against solution requirements and known constraints.
Common constraints that impact the cloud architecture design include, but are not limited to: Regulatory Compliance, Service Level Agreements (SLAs), Performance, Cost, Timeliness of Product Availability, Compatibility and Portability, Geographic Availability, and Delivery Support.
Decision tools and documentation are used to select the best component to satisfy the requirements mapped to each domain. You should evaluate available components for a specific target deployment and one or more cloud service providers to determine the best-fit-for-purpose component for your solution.
You can use your cloud service providers documentation such as IBM Cloud documentation, available comparison matricies, and decision trees to evaluate the component options. For example, see Exploring IBM Cloud load balancers for an example of a load balancer matrix. Or, see Compare platforms for an example of a VMware offerings matrix.